Type
ORACLE
Validation date
2023-10-19 14:42: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03686,
    "usd": 0.03896
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000180438F00BCA85F53AED486686EAC8DD5BC846D2FDD64B5C4FC47A1D409A85E86

Previous signature

FFAD6EDCB6F96BC066FBDB6EDD230E622E520F514105F483524C8ED0B192979784CC16753C267B2E0F22A3319757CC75AA8253DCDDF24B22DF87AC467AD87002

Origin signature

3044022031C55135A8776446ED8B8075D79B91D91B4656C09BDD1E332C6AC5224EF29F6302207F0F478FDBB794FCFC0FA363C5515EA636BA23ACCBEBDE08739C9BF347C8017C

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

003E28984F0543FA9CE13BE3B015D0A78A11FFADCABA54FD72383B5A69EDE28C3B

Coordinator signature

C1B2A687E478C79DCF2B651142EAE8824E01FDC109C935D6ED9BEAD917E52A4C8E731C58599336F70548EEA8006FDC13554E14CAB480AD66C626ED1A66ECEC04

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

E5AE43340DD269C1C0EFEF0CC7442BDA1DD28C6707340B7AE1DA7B907BFE310BE060659726DD3AD32CBAD2CE905FD8D576C851197E02E2035122F1332691F907

Validator #2 public key

00018A312AFA617E98B343D09AD2E73F0AB661DB0A59FB986D5DB8CE7664E14C25FC

Validator #2 signature

385C9BFA7FA58549F14027961330589F3E44FA39555BCC151FFBAA149F6D2052D18EA644B135C0510306C3CFEC1EDD12648EFF4AB48612B57FB097ACB1070506